Choose the word which best expresses the opposite of the given word.
Dear
a)Priceless
b)Free
c)Worthless
d)Cheap

Answer

Hint: The word ‘dear’ means something of high cost.

Complete step by step answer:
Since the meaning of the word ‘dear’ is expensive, the antonym of the word shall be a word which means of low cost. The word ‘cheap’ means of low cost. Therefore, option d is the correct option. For example, the glass utensils are a bit dear, but the steel utensils are cheap.

The word ‘priceless’ means that the thing is so precious that a value cannot be given to it. It can refer to an object or a person. For example, the priceless paintings by Dr. MF Hussain are a pleasure to watch. On the contrary, is a determined value of a thing, which is considered expensive on such determination. Therefore, option a is an incorrect option.

The word ‘free’ means which has no value in terms of price. While it may be regarded as an antonym of ‘dear’, the opposite of high cost is generally low cost and not no cost. Therefore, option b is an incorrect option.

 Similarly, the word ‘worthless’ means something of such low worth that it has no value or utility. For example, the jewelry becomes worthless without the diamond on it. Therefore, it cannot be the antonym of ‘dear’ and option c is an incorrect option.


Note: Do not confuse between options b and d and choose the closest option as an antonym to the given word.
